NV53 LCU is a 2003 Fiat Ulysse in Grey with a 1,997c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70%.
Across all 2003 Fiat Ulysse models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.0% with a typical mileage of 77,328 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Fiat Ulysse f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 7,292 recorded failures. If you're considering buying NV53 LCU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Ulysse typ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 23 years old, this Fiat Ulysse is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
